Subject: Resolution 305 10 Farm - to - school program �.,pUNTY t ] HAW'
I strongly urge the County Council to support Resolution 305 10 Farm -to- School program. Currently, I
work with the DARE program at Kohala Elementary School. I teach tennis to 2nd, 3rd and 4th graders.
I notice many youngsters overweight and some extremely overweight. These individuals have a hard
time participating even in a limited capacity. We, as a society, need to take a serious look at what foods
are available to our children throughout the day, but especially during school hours. Schools should be
a place where children are exposed to the best that life has to offer. On career day, the school
invites firefights, police officers, executives, and even politicians to encourage the kids to create career
goals. We don't invite porn stars and strippers, even though some individuals make a living that
way. We should act the same way with food, kids should be exposed to locally grown fresh fruits
and vegetables, not food stuffs from a can and microwavable meals from the industrial
food conglomerate. In Kohala, we have many farmers who struggle to find a market for their products,
how come we can't get their products into the local schools. It seems so simple, GET LOCALLY
GROWN FOOD INTO THE LOCAL SCHOOLS AND KIDS WILL BE HEALTHIER!
